15 Hydrating Benefits of Coconut Water

Throughout the entire world, particularly in tropical regions, coconuts have long played a role in popular savory and sweet culinary cuisine, and people have been reaping multiple health benefits of this unique fruit for hundreds of years. Many people are familiar with the creamy coconut milk or the flaky dried fruit, but in recent years, coconut water has been increasingly popular for the various health benefits associated with this sweet and salty drink. While coconut milk comes from the mature fruit, coconut water is harvested when the plants are still young and green, giving it a different appearance and different set of health benefits of well.

6. Coconut Water Helps To Regulate High Blood Pressure

Hypertension is a condition that is affecting a growing number of people in the United States due to the growing problem of obesity, added to the fact that the average Western diet is very high in sodium. Coconut water is a fantastic source of potassium, which helps to counteract sodium in the body and lower blood pressure levels.

However, since coconut water can help to lower blood pressure, it is important to talk with your doctor about your current treatment plan if you plan on utilizing coconut water to lower your blood pressure, as you do not want to interact negatively with any current medications you are taking. If you have issues with low blood pressure, talk with your doctor before utilizing the other benefits of coconut water.

7. Coconut Water Helps Athletes Recover

Sports drinks can be a great option for athletes to recover after a strenuous workout, but are often full of high fructose corn syrup and artificial ingredients. (3) Coconut water is a great alternative to sports drinks, as it is full of electrolytes such as magnesium and phosphorus to help the body recover, as well as potassium to help prevent muscles from cramping and spasming. Coconut water also has more protein than sports drinks, which is an important part of building muscle and burning fat.

12. Coconut Water Kefir Provides Valuable Probiotics

Probiotics, generally found in fermented foods like yogurt and sauerkraut, are essential for maintaining a healthy gut and having a balanced immune system. While coconut water is generally consumed fresh, it is possible to enjoy it fermented by making it into kefir. The resulting product is more tangy than the original, but still retains a coconut undertone. This drink is fantastic for those who are unable to tolerate kefir made from dairy products, or are looking for a different option.

13. Coconut Water Provides Essential Antioxidants

Coconut water is a drink that is very high in antioxidants such as Vitamins C and E. While antioxidants have been a buzzword in food recently, but few people understand why it is so important to consume antioxidants.

Cancer is a scary diagnosis no matter who you are, but there isn’t a true understanding of why it happens to some people and not to others. It is believed that oxygen molecules turn into harmful free radicals, which wreak havoc on the body, leading to cancer, as well as heart disease and problems with the immune system and memory. Antioxidants are agents that are found in food that help to control the formation of free radicals before they continue to do damage throughout the body.

How to Incorporate Coconut Water Into One’s Diet

Coconut water can be used in a variety of ways to utilize all of the different health benefits. Many people find that they enjoy coconut water as a base for their smoothies as opposed to using milk or fruit juice, providing a lower calorie option while not compromising on nutrition.

Others have found that substituting coconut water in many different recipes, such as oatmeal, soups, and for steaming vegetables, offers more nutrients and a more unique flavor than plain water.

However, it is very important to choose your coconut water wisely. Coconut water should not have any added flavors, artificial colors, or sugar, otherwise many of the benefits will not be as potent.
